James Mont Style Cabinet, circa 1960s

About the Item

1960s James Mont style small sideboard, cabinet or credenza shown in original grey / charcoal finish with gilt exuberant Hollywood Regency medallions on the doors. The last photo shows the same design with three doors and custom lacquer. Includes refinishing as shown, custom colors extra. Has removable dividers. Has Dorothy Draper look too. With a depth of 16", it can fit in an area with a tighter space. Could be used as a media cabinet or as an entry console. Lower shelf 13.75" H, upper is 9.5" H.
